New York Independent System Operator, Inc.
Docket No. ER23-2496-000
On July 27, 2023, New York Independent System Operator, Inc. (NYISO) submitted, on behalf of Niagara Mohawk Power Corporation (Niagara Mohawk), an Engineering and Procurement Agreement between Niagara Mohawk, as the Company, and Sithe/Independent Power Partners, L.P., as the Developer, designated as Service Agreement No. 2791.[1] NYISO requested that the filing be accepted effective July 12, 2023. Pursuant to authority delegated to the Director, Division of Electric Power Regulation – East, under 18 C.F.R. § 375.307, the submittal is accepted for filing, effective July 12, 2023, as requested.[2]
The filing was publicly noticed. No protests or adverse comments were filed. Pursuant to Rule 214 of the Commission’s regulations (18 C.F.R. § 385.214), notices of intervention, timely-filed motions to intervene, and any unopposed motions to intervene out-of-time filed before the issuance date of this order are granted.
This action does not constitute approval of any service, rate, charge, classification, or any rule, regulation, contract, or practice affecting such rate or service provided for in the filed document(s); nor shall such action be deemed as recognition of any claimed contractual right or obligation affecting or relating to such service or rate; and such action is without prejudice to any findings or orders which have been or may hereafter be made by the Commission in any proceeding now pending or hereafter instituted by or against the applicant(s).
This order constitutes final agency action. Requests for rehearing by the Commission may be filed within 30 days of the date of issuance of this order, pursuant to 18 C.F.R. § 385.713.
